4, Airport Road, Domlur Layout, Near-Post Office, Domlur, Bangalore - 560071, Karnataka, India
144, Commercial St, Tasker Town, Shivaji Nagar, Bangalore - 560001, Karnataka, India
100 Feet Road, HAL 2nd Stage, Indira Nagar, Bangalore - 560038, Karnataka, India
80 Feet Road, HAL 2nd Stage, Indira Nagar, Bangalore - 560038, Karnataka, India
Kempapura Main Road, Chiranjeevi Layout, Hebbal Kempapura, Bangalore - 560024, Karnataka, India